## Break-Glass: PixHoard Image Cache

New folks: if the PixHoard image cache leaks memory and OOMs the Renner nodes, don't wait for approvals. Restart via the break-glass account, file an incident, and notify the cache owner. Access is audited. The break-glass account unlocks with the recovery passphrase below.

recovery phrase for kagaf-yajof: fraax-quenwyn-lamion

Subject: Clock skew on build agents — review requested

Team, two Larkspur build agents drifted roughly ninety seconds apart last week, which briefly produced signatures with timestamps earlier than their source commits. NTP sync is now enforced at agent startup and the affected artifacts were rebuilt. The verified rebuild's token appears below for audit.

build token for tajeg-bajep: htk14_409ba9df6b8acb

Handover note, Varla to Dennik. Topic: timezone handling in Ledgerwisp report exports. Short version: exports are UTC internally, converted at render time using the tenant's declared zone. DST edge cases around the Norvale fiscal boundary are handled by the offset-pinning flag — do not remove it. The cron that regenerates stale exports assumes this behavior. If you touch conversion logic, rerun the golden-file suite first. The relevant configuration the service currently runs with is listed below.

config for hawip-bahop:
[fendor]
host = fendor.paliqworks.corp
user = fendor_svc
database = fendor_prod

Quotas in Meterline are enforced per tenant at the edge. Defaults: 200 req/s sustained, 500 burst. Overrides live in the quota table; changes propagate within 60s. To audit a tenant's current limits, query the internal quota-admin service directly. Requests to that service require the following key.

API key for bageg-kajef: vxb2-ss

**Item 12 — Cold bucket archive.** Before you sign off, make sure the Fennwick cold-storage buckets are snapshotted and the archive manifest matches the ledger Tova printed. Double-check the encryption key escrow went into the Brindle safe — yes, the physical one. Once that's done, jot the restore passphrase in the ceremony log; it's recorded directly below.

vault phrase of bawef-tawip = eliax-ralix